OpenAI Codex'e Nasıl Erişilir?

Herve Kom

23 September 2025

OpenAI Codex'e Nasıl Erişilir?

Yapay zeka destekli geliştirme araçlarının yükselişi yazılım mühendisliğini dönüştürdü ve OpenAI Codex bu evrimin ön saflarında yer alıyor. Codex-1 gibi gelişmiş modellerle güçlendirilmiş çok yönlü bir kodlama ajanı olarak, geliştiricilerin doğrudan terminallerinden veya ChatGPT arayüzünden kod üretmelerini, sorunları ayıklamalarını ve görevleri otomatikleştirmelerini sağlıyor. İster deneyimli bir geliştirici olun ister yeni başlayan, OpenAI Codex'e erişmek iş akışınızı kolaylaştırabilir, üretkenliği artırabilir ve API testi için Apidog gibi araçlarla sorunsuz bir şekilde entegre olabilir.

💡
OpenAI Codex'e erişerek ve onu çarpıcı belgeler de oluşturan güçlü bir API test aracı olan Apidog ile eşleştirerek geliştirme iş akışınızı yükseltin. Codex destekli kodlamanızı tamamlamak için Apidog'u ücretsiz indirin!
button

Bu makale, OpenAI Codex'e erişim, komut satırı arayüzü (CLI), bulut tabanlı entegrasyonu ve WSL aracılığıyla Windows dahil çeşitli platformlarda kurulumu hakkında ayrıntılı, teknik bir rehber sunmaktadır. Sonunda, Codex'in yeteneklerinden nasıl yararlanacağınızı ve eksiksiz bir geliştirme deneyimi için Apidog ile nasıl entegre edeceğinizi anlamış olacaksınız.

OpenAI Codex Nedir?

OpenAI Codex'e nasıl erişeceğimizi keşfetmeden önce, ne olduğunu açıklayalım. OpenAI Codex, GitHub Copilot gibi araçlara güç veren önceki modellerin bir evrimi olan Codex-1 modeli üzerine inşa edilmiş, yapay zeka destekli kodlama ajanları ailesidir. Geleneksel otomatik tamamlama araçlarından farklı olarak, Codex gelişmiş akıl yürütmeyi yürütme yetenekleriyle birleştirerek kod tabanlarını okumasına, kod üretmesine, komutları çalıştırmasına ve çözümleri yinelemesine olanak tanır. Hem yerel (Codex CLI aracılığıyla) hem de bulut tabanlı iş akışlarını destekleyerek çeşitli geliştirme ortamlarına uyarlanabilir.

Codex, kod oluşturma, yeniden düzenleme, hata ayıklama ve hatta üst düzey depo analizi gibi görevlerde üstündür. Ekran görüntüleri veya diyagramlar gibi çok modlu girdileri işleme ve Git gibi sürüm kontrol sistemleriyle entegre olma yeteneği onu farklı kılar. Ek olarak, Apidog gibi araçlar, sağlam API testi ve belge gücü sağlayarak Codex'in kullanışlılığını artırır ve Codex tarafından oluşturulan API'lerinizin üretime hazır olmasını sağlar.

Neden OpenAI Codex'e Erişmelisiniz?

OpenAI Codex'e erişmek, geliştiriciler için çeşitli avantajlar sunar:

Şimdi, OpenAI Codex'e erişmenin başlıca yöntemlerini inceleyelim: CLI ve ChatGPT arayüzü.

Komut Satırı Arayüzü (CLI) Aracılığıyla OpenAI Codex'e Erişme

Bir npm paketi (@openai/codex) olarak mevcut olan Codex CLI, terminal tabanlı iş akışlarını tercih eden geliştiriciler için tasarlanmıştır. Hafif, açık kaynaklıdır ve yerel deponuzla sorunsuz bir şekilde entegre olur. Aşağıda, onu kurma ve etkili bir şekilde kullanma adımlarını özetliyoruz.

Sistem Gereksinimleri

OpenAI Codex CLI'ye erişmek için sisteminizin bu ön koşulları karşıladığından emin olun:

Kurulum Adımları

Node.js Kurulumu:

cur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.39.7/install.sh | bash
nvm install --lts

Codex CLI Kurulumu:

npm install -g @openai/codex

OpenAI API Anahtarını Ayarlama:

export OPENAI_API_KEY="your-api-key-here"

Kurulumu Doğrulama:

Codex CLI Kullanımı

Kurulduktan sonra, OpenAI Codex CLI'ye üç modda erişebilirsiniz:

codex "Refactor my React component to use Hooks"
codex --approval-mode full-auto "Create a Node.js Express server"

Codex deponuzu okur, kod üretir, komutları bir korumalı alanda yürütür ve onay için farkları sunar. API ile ilgili görevler için, oluşturulan API'leri test etmek ve belgelemek için Apidog'u kullanabilir, böylece özelliklerinizi karşıladıklarından emin olabilirsiniz.

button

Onay Modları

Codex CLI, otomasyon ve kontrolü dengelemek için üç onay modu sunar:

Her mod, güvenliği ve geri alınabilirliği sağlamak için ağ devre dışı bırakılmış korumalı alanlar ve Git entegrasyonu gibi güvenlik önlemleri içerir.

ChatGPT Aracılığıyla OpenAI Codex'e Erişme

Bulut tabanlı bir arayüzü tercih eden geliştiriciler için OpenAI Codex, ChatGPT'nin "Codex (beta)" kenar çubuğu aracılığıyla erişilebilir. Bu yöntem, görev yürütme için mikro VM'lerden yararlanarak paralellik ve izolasyon sunar. İşte ona nasıl erişeceğiniz.

Ön Koşullar

Kurulum Adımları

  1. ChatGPT Web Sitesine Gidin: Web tarayıcınızı açın ve chatgpt.com veya chatgpt.com/codex adresine gidin.
  2. GitHub Hesabınızı Bağlayın: Çalışma alanınızda veya hesap ayarlarınızda, GitHub bağlayıcısını bulun ve etkinleştirin, ardından GitHub hesabınızı Codex'e bağlamak için talimatları izleyin.
  3. Kenar Çubuğundan Erişin: Hesabınızı bağladıktan ve çalışma alanı ayarlarınızda özelliği etkinleştirdikten sonra, Codex bağlantısı ChatGPT arayüzünün sol gezinme panelinde görünecektir.
  4. Kodlamaya Başlayın:

5. Çekme İstekleri Oluşturun: Codex bir görevi tamamladığında, değişiklikleri deponuza birleştirmek için doğrudan platformdan bir çekme isteği oluşturabilirsiniz.

WSL Aracılığıyla Windows'ta OpenAI Codex'e Erişme

Windows kullanıcıları, kararlı çalışma için bir Linux ortamı sağlayan Windows için Linux Alt Sistemi (WSL2) kullanarak OpenAI Codex CLI'ye erişebilir. İşte nasıl kurulacağı.

WSL2'yi Etkinleştirme

Windows Özelliklerini Etkinleştirme:

WSL'yi Güncelleme:

wsl --update

Bir Linux Dağıtımı Kurma:

Node.js ve Codex CLI Kurulumu

Ubuntu Paketlerini Güncelleme:

sudo apt update && sudo apt upgrade -y

curl Kurulumu:

sudo apt install curl -y

NVM Kurulumu:

cur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.39.7/install.sh | bash
source ~/.bashrc

Node.js Kurulumu:

nvm install --lts

Codex CLI Kurulumu:

npm install -g @openai/codex

API Anahtarını Ayarlama:

WSL Üzerinde Codex Çalıştırma

codex "Generate a Python script for data analysis"

WSL2, Codex'in Windows'ta sorunsuz çalışmasını sağlarken, Apidog API'ler için sağlam bir test ortamı sunar.

OpenAI Codex İçin Pratik Kullanım Durumları

OpenAI Codex, çok çeşitli geliştirme görevlerini destekler. İşte bazı örnekler:

Kod Yeniden Düzenleme:

Veritabanı Geçişleri:

Birim Testi Oluşturma:

Güvenlik Denetimleri:

API Geliştirme:

Bu kullanım durumları, Apidog'un sağlam API doğrulaması sağlayarak Codex'in çok yönlülüğünü göstermektedir.

OpenAI Codex Kullanımı İçin En İyi Uygulamalar

OpenAI Codex'in faydalarını en üst düzeye çıkarmak için şu en iyi uygulamaları izleyin:

Yaygın Sorun Giderme

OpenAI Codex'e erişirken sorun mu yaşıyorsunuz? İşte çözümler:

Sonuç

OpenAI Codex'e erişmek, kod oluşturmayı otomatikleştirmekten Apidog ile API testini kolaylaştırmaya kadar geliştiriciler için bir dizi olasılık sunar. İster terminal yerel Codex CLI'yi ister bulut tabanlı ChatGPT arayüzünü seçin, Codex ayrıntıları hallederken üst düzey görevlere odaklanmanızı sağlar. Bu rehberi takip ederek Codex'i tercih ettiğiniz platforma kurabilir, Apidog ile entegre edebilir ve geliştirme iş akışınızı dönüştürebilirsiniz. Bugün Codex'i keşfetmeye başlayın ve API geliştirmenizi geliştirmek için Apidog'un ücretsiz indirmesinden yararlanın!

button

API Tasarım-Öncelikli Yaklaşımı Apidog'da Uygulayın

API'leri oluşturmanın ve kullanmanın daha kolay yolunu keşfedin